我正在使用html视频标签在我的网站上播放视频。我希望在用户点击视频中的播放按钮时更新数据库。我可以抓住该事件吗? 请有人帮助我。先生,谢谢。
答案 0 :(得分:0)
视频开始播放时,playing
事件会在暂停或重新启动后首次触发。
我们假设您的视频元素的ID是videoclip
var videoElement = document.getElementById('videoclip');
var videoController = videoElement.controller;
if (videoController) {
videoController.addEventListener("playing", playHandler, false);
}
else {
videoElement.addEventListener("playing", playHandler, false);
}
function playHandler(e) {
// This handler will be called when the video starts playing, for the first time, after being paused or when restarting.
}
这个HTML5Rocks article提供了关于视频元素事件的入门读物
这个w3 demo演示了该动作。单击视频上的播放按钮,查看playing
事件计数器每次递增的方式。